Популярное

Музыка Кино и Анимация Автомобили Животные Спорт Путешествия Игры Юмор

Интересные видео

2025 Сериалы Трейлеры Новости Как сделать Видеоуроки Diy своими руками

Топ запросов

смотреть а4 schoolboy runaway турецкий сериал смотреть мультфильмы эдисон
dTub
Скачать

35C3 - How to teach programming to your loved ones

Автор: media.ccc.de

Загружено: 2018-12-28

Просмотров: 5223

Описание:

https://media.ccc.de/v/35c3-9800-how_...

Enabling students over example-driven teaching

Teaching beginners how to program is often hard. We love building programs, and seeing our loved ones struggle with this is painful. Showing them how to copy-paste a few example programs and change a few parameters is easy, but bridging from there to building substantial programs is a different game entirely. This talk is about how to teach programming successfully, through comprehensible design recipes, which anyone can follow, using languages and tools designed for beginners. This approach is probably different from how you learned how to program, or how you're used to teaching. It is more effective, however, as it teaches more material successfully to a broader spectrum of people. It is also more enjoyable.


The talk is based on many years of research by the Program by Design, DeinProgramm, and Bootstrap educational projects, as well as over 30 years of personal teaching experience in school, university and industrial contexts. A word of warning: The resulting approach is radically different from most teaching approaches used in universities and schools. In particular, it avoids teaching purely through examples and expecting students to develop the skills to arrive at the solutions on their own. Instead, it eaches explicit methodology that enables students to solve problems of surprising complexity on their own, whether they are 11 or 55, whether in a classroom, a training facility, or your home. Extensive documentation, material, and software to support this methodology is available for free.


Mike Sperber

https://fahrplan.events.ccc.de/congre...

35C3 -  How to teach programming to your loved ones

Поделиться в:

Доступные форматы для скачивания:

Скачать видео mp4

  • Информация по загрузке:

Скачать аудио mp3

Похожие видео

35C3 -  Attacking Chrome IPC

35C3 - Attacking Chrome IPC

35C3 -  From Zero to Zero Day

35C3 - From Zero to Zero Day

How To Make FP&A Software Tools Work For You And The Future Of FP&A With Ben Pierce

How To Make FP&A Software Tools Work For You And The Future Of FP&A With Ben Pierce

35C3 -  The nextpnr FOSS FPGA place-and-route tool

35C3 - The nextpnr FOSS FPGA place-and-route tool

35C3 -  Die verborgene Seite des Mobilfunks

35C3 - Die verborgene Seite des Mobilfunks

35C3 -  Safe and Secure Drivers in High-Level Languages

35C3 - Safe and Secure Drivers in High-Level Languages

Teaching art or teaching to think like an artist? | Cindy Foley | TEDxColumbus

Teaching art or teaching to think like an artist? | Cindy Foley | TEDxColumbus

Удаляем свои фото, выходим из чатов, скрываем фамилию? Как избежать штрафов

Удаляем свои фото, выходим из чатов, скрываем фамилию? Как избежать штрафов

How to Teach Kids to Code | Bryson Payne | TEDxUNG

How to Teach Kids to Code | Bryson Payne | TEDxUNG

Чем ОПАСЕН МАХ? Разбор приложения специалистом по кибер безопасности

Чем ОПАСЕН МАХ? Разбор приложения специалистом по кибер безопасности

How To Teach Programming Online

How To Teach Programming Online

Почему Собаки Вдруг ЗАЛЕЗАЮТ На Вас? (Причина шокирует)

Почему Собаки Вдруг ЗАЛЕЗАЮТ На Вас? (Причина шокирует)

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

Принц Персии: разбираем код гениальной игры, вытирая слезы счастья

35C3 -  wallet.fail

35C3 - wallet.fail

Наука Обучения, Эффективное Образование и Великие Школы

Наука Обучения, Эффективное Образование и Великие Школы

29C3 GSM: Cell phone network review (EN)

29C3 GSM: Cell phone network review (EN)

Самая сложная модель из тех, что мы реально понимаем

Самая сложная модель из тех, что мы реально понимаем

35C3 -  Kernel Tracing With eBPF

35C3 - Kernel Tracing With eBPF

Teaching Programming Online: Pros & Cons & Summary of Best Practices

Teaching Programming Online: Pros & Cons & Summary of Best Practices

35C3 -  Introduction to Deep Learning

35C3 - Introduction to Deep Learning

© 2025 dtub. Все права защищены.



  • Контакты
  • О нас
  • Политика конфиденциальности



Контакты для правообладателей: infodtube@gmail.com